From fda121b1389c6c5f30572594e96f163be736e4f2 Mon Sep 17 00:00:00 2001 From: Thomas Kaul <4159106+dtslvr@users.noreply.github.com> Date: Wed, 24 Sep 2025 23:08:03 +0200 Subject: [PATCH] Feature/add missing filters.assetClasses to user settings interface (#5572) * Add filters.assetClasses --- libs/common/src/lib/interfaces/user-settings.interface.ts | 3 +++ 1 file changed, 3 insertions(+) diff --git a/libs/common/src/lib/interfaces/user-settings.interface.ts b/libs/common/src/lib/interfaces/user-settings.interface.ts index 942f6e616..e5c65f82d 100644 --- a/libs/common/src/lib/interfaces/user-settings.interface.ts +++ b/libs/common/src/lib/interfaces/user-settings.interface.ts @@ -7,6 +7,8 @@ import { } from '@ghostfolio/common/types'; import { PerformanceCalculationType } from '@ghostfolio/common/types/performance-calculation-type.type'; +import { AssetClass } from '@prisma/client'; + export interface UserSettings { annualInterestRate?: number; baseCurrency?: string; @@ -15,6 +17,7 @@ export interface UserSettings { dateRange?: DateRange; emergencyFund?: number; 'filters.accounts'?: string[]; + 'filters.assetClasses'?: AssetClass[]; 'filters.dataSource'?: string; 'filters.symbol'?: string; 'filters.tags'?: string[];